What does a cafe helper do?

A Cafe Helper is responsible for assisting with various tasks in a café, such as preparing simple food and drinks, cleaning tables and work areas, restocking supplies, and supporting baristas and kitchen staff. They often help with taking orders, serving customers, and ensuring the café remains clean and organized. This role is essential for maintaining smooth operations and providing a pleasant experience for customers.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a cafe helper,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Cafe Helper, you need basic food handling knowledge, customer service skills, and often a food safety certification.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, coffee machines, and kitchen equipment is typically required. Strong teamwork, attention to detail, and a friendly attitude help you excel when serving customers and supporting coworkers. These skills ensure efficient service, compliance with safety standards, and a positive customer experience in a busy cafe environment.

What are some common challenges faced by cafe helpers and how can they be managed effectively?

Cafe Helpers often face challenges such as managing busy rush periods, multitasking between cleaning, replenishing supplies, and assisting baristas or kitchen staff. Effective time management, clear communication with team members, and maintaining a positive attitude under pressure are key to overcoming these challenges. Many cafes provide on-the-job training and encourage teamwork, so being proactive in asking for help or clarification can make a significant difference in handling fast-paced situations smoothly.
